City of Highland Park Plan and Design Commission met Nov. 4

Here is the agenda provided by the commission:

I. Call to Order

II. Roll Call

III. Approval of Minutes

A. Consideration of Oct. 21, 2025 Plan and Design Commission Minutes

IV. Scheduled Business

A. DES-2025-00081 Design Review & Sign Package Amendment with Variations from the City Code (10 Skokie Valley Rd.)

B. Public Hearing #PUD-2025-00067 for an amendment to a Special Use Permit in the nature of a Planned Development, Design Review, and Modifications from City Code (763 Dean Ave., known as Ravinia School)

V. Other Business

A. Information Item: Administrative Design Review Update

B. Next Regular Meeting

• November 18, 2025, a Regular Meeting at City Hall

C. Case Briefing

VI. Business from the Public (Individuals wishing to be heard regarding items not listed on this agenda)

VII. Adjournment
